Zamfara gov to monarchs: Seek permission before awarding titles

Zamfara State Governor, Dr Bello Mohammed (Matawallen Maradun) has directed traditional Institutions in the state to seek approval from the State Government before awarding and conferring traditional titles.

“All Emirs, Senior District Heads and District Heads in the state are hereby directed to officially seek permission from the State Government before conferring traditional titles to anyone”, the Governor said.

The directive, according to the governor’s media aide Zailani Bappa in a statement on Wednesday, becomes necessary in order to check indicriminate award and possible abuse of the traditional institution.

“Henceforth, no Emir, Senior District Head or District Head must appoint anybody into any traditional office without securing official permission and clearance from the state Government” Governor Matawalle directed.

“Compliance to this directive is now mandatory and failure to it will attract serious reprimand from the state Government”, the Governor warned.

A bandit Ado Aliero during his turbaning which led to the suspension of the monarch that gave him the title

This directive comes after a traditional title was controversially bestowed last week by the Yandoto Emirate, a development that did not go down well with majority of people within and outside the state.
